How much do energy risk manager jobs pay per year?

As of Jun 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for energy risk manager in Oak Ridge, TN is $96,785.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$78,100.00 and $111,900.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Energy Risk Manager vs Energy Analyst?

AspectEnergy Risk ManagerEnergy Analyst
CredentialsCertifications like FRM, energy-specific risk certificationsOften holds degrees in finance, economics, or energy studies
Work EnvironmentFocus on risk assessment, trading desks, financial modelingData analysis, market research, reporting
Employer & Industry UsageFinancial institutions, energy companies, trading firmsEnergy companies, consulting firms, market research

While both roles involve understanding energy markets, the Energy Risk Manager primarily focuses on identifying and mitigating financial risks related to energy trading and investments. The Energy Analyst conducts market research and data analysis to inform decision-making. The Risk Manager's role is more strategic and risk-focused, whereas the Analyst provides supporting insights.

Job Description

Lead Complex Nuclear Facility Construction
TRISO-X is a first-of-its-kind nuclear fuel fabrication facility which will be manufacturing TRISO coated-particle fuel. The Construction Project Engineer III is a technical leader responsible for executing the full lifecycle of nuclear facility construction projects-translating design intent into built reality while ensuring safety, quality, and regulatory compliance at every stage. This role will bridge the gap between process / mechanical design and physical construction, working with project managers, multidisciplinary teams, superintendents, schedules, budgets, and compliance with strict regulatory safety standards. The position requires expertise in heavy industrial facilities, process systems, mechanical equipment installation, piping, HVAC, and related plant systems.
This is a high-impact technical position requiring both strategic project thinking and deep hands-on expertise in nuclear or heavy industrial construction environments.


Job Profile Tasks/Responsibilities:

  • Engineering Coordination: Interpret design drawings and specifications, translating engineering deliverables into actionable Construction Work Packages (CWPs) for field personnel.
  • Safety & Compliance: Ensure all field activities strictly adhere to Health, Safety, and Environmental (HS&E) guidelines, regulatory codes, and quality assurance plans.
  • Material & Quantity Control: Oversee the receipt, inspection, and storage of field-procured materials. Track weekly construction quantities and validate progress against the project budget.
  • Issue Resolution: Manage non-conformance reports (NCRs) and field changes, performing trend analyses to mitigate risks that could impact schedules or costs.
  • Cross-Functional Collaboration: Act as the technical liaison between superintendents, external design consultants, project controls, and the client.
  • System Turnover: Coordinate with the Startup team to smoothly transition completed systems from construction into operational handover.
  • Assist with growing and developing junior team members.
  • Additional tasks as delegated by the Project Manager / Director.
  • Maintain professional demeanor and behavior at all times in all forms of communication.
  • Perform other duties as assigned by manager.
Job Profile Minimum Qualifications:
  • Education: Bachelor's Degree in Construction Engineering, Civil, Mechanical, Nuclear, or Chemical Engineering.
  • Experience: Typically, 5+ years of experience in heavy construction or nuclear engineering.
  • Experience in mechanical equipment installation, process systems, piping, HVAC in industrial or nuclear environments, strongly preferred.
  • Industry Knowledge: Deep familiarity with nuclear facility requirements beneficial, Department of Energy (DOE) orders, the Nuclear Regulatory Committee (NRC), or commercial nuclear standards.
  • Understanding of ASME B31.1, ASME Section III, and mechanical code requirements.
  • Skills: Strong communication, risk management, and the ability to interpret complex engineering plans and specifications.
